A Rare Ruby and Diamond Showstopper

Greville Ruby and Diamond Floral Bandeau Necklace | RegalFille | Duchess of Cambridge

The highlight of her ensemble was the rare Ruby and Diamond Floral Bandeau Necklace, an opulent piece drawn from the Royal Family’s private jewelry collection. Featuring deep crimson rubies and dazzling diamonds arranged in a floral motif, the necklace turned heads and reignited admiration for the princess’s timeless style.

Royal fans may recall that Catherine first debuted this spectacular necklace a decade ago at a state banquet honoring the King and Queen of Spain at Buckingham Palace. Then, as now, the necklace was paired with a delicately crafted blush pink gown by Marchesa, known for its romantic designs and refined silhouettes.

The gown, with its illusion lace neckline, sheer sleeves, and flared cuffs, showcased Catherine’s flair for blending regal sophistication with modern femininity.

Nods to Diana: Tiara and Earrings with Meaning

Catherine completed her look with several historic pieces closely associated with her late mother-in-law, Princess Diana. She wore the iconic Lover’s Knot Tiara, a favorite of Diana’s and a symbol of enduring royal tradition. Her earrings—known as the Collingwood Pearl and Diamond Drops—once belonged to Diana as well, adding a deeply personal and sentimental layer to her appearance.

Catherine’s Fashion Evolution: Marchesa Magic

This isn’t the first time Catherine has turned to Marchesa for a standout occasion. In 2017, she wore a memorable claret-hued midi dress from the designer’s Resort collection for the opening night of 42nd Street at London’s Theatre Royal Drury Lane. That dress, like her latest appearance, featured vintage-inspired tailoring reminiscent of Dior’s iconic “New Look,” and was subtly altered to suit Catherine’s signature preference for elegant modesty.

With custom sleeves and delicate lattice and rosette detailing, Catherine’s fashion choices continue to reflect her ability to merge contemporary design with royal refinement.
